Happy to take the top step at ORAMM this past weekend 🥇

If you’re not familiar, ORAMM stands for Off-Road Assault on Mt. Mitchell (the highest peak East of the Mississippi, 6,684ft). The race doesn’t quite get to peak elevation, but we did climb 10k feet of NCs finest over 60mi of racing.

I may do a post on bike setup later if there’s interest, but the main takeaway was softening up my 34sc and Float SL. Therough and almost 30min long… smooth is fast! I used full travel, front and rear, but never felt a bottom out. Less arm pump this time around, so I’m happy with the setup 👍

As far as racing goes, the groups really came apart around 1.5hrs into the race. From there, I ended up by myself for the next 3ish hours until the finish. Not much drafting here, so I was content to ride my own pace.

still holds the course record on the OG course, but technically I have the record on the new (slightly longer) course now…

I finished up with a time of 4:29:09, sat in the river, and had a cold one with Paul. Now for an easy week before the late season push!
